Melanie Marquez survives US traffic accident with fractured spine
Former Miss International and actress Melanie Marquez was badly injured in a traffic accident in the state of Arizona in the United States last December 7, Marquez's daughter revealed.
According to daughter Maxine Bumgardner, Marquez was driving her pickup truck with three passengers when they went over a patch of ice.
Marquez lost control of the vehicle, and they went into a canal which was several feet deep.
The beauty queen suffered from two fractures on her spine, and another fracture on her sternum.
Two other other passengers also had numerous broken bones in the ribs, sternum and the back. The third passenger only had bruises and cuts.
Bumgardner and Marquez were able speak over the phone almost immediately after the crash and emergency services were directed to the scene of the accident.
Marquez and the badly injured passengers are to be discharged from the hospital in the next few days, added Bumgardner, as recovery was deemed to be better at home. — DVM, GMA News
